高拱坝泄洪消能防冲技术发展与应用述评 被引量:8

Development and Application of Energy Dissipation and Scour Protection for High Arch Dam Flood Discharge Structures

摘要 高拱坝泄洪消能的特点是坝高落差大、流量大、功率大,位于河谷狭窄地区,泄洪消能与防冲问题突出。经科学研究,采用"分散泄洪,削弱水流冲击力,加固河床,增强河道抗冲能力"的综合治理措施,较好地解决了泄洪消能布置问题。提出了表孔大差动坎加分流齿、双层多孔、水流撞击、下设水垫塘联合消能的典型布置方案,经实践证明,方案可靠,消能效果好。 Prominent problems of high arch dam flood discharge,energy dissipation and scour protection are discussed in this paper.High arch dams are usually situated in narrows gorges and their flood discharge and energy dissipation are characterized by high drop,large flow and great power.Through scientific study,the problems of flood discharge and energy dissipation can be properly solved by adoption of comprehensive treatment measures with'dispersing flood discharge,reducing impact force of flow load and reinforcement of river bed to increase its scour resistance'.It is suggested to adopt overflow spillway openings with differential flip buckets with deflect dents,two levels of spillway openings to have their flood jets impact each other and plunge pool as typical arrangement for flood discharge and energy dissipation.Practice demonstrates that the above scheme is reliable and achieves good results in energy dissipation.
